03 / Operating capabilities

The service essentials, already connected.

Secure table sessions

Each open table receives a protected session token, preventing remote or duplicate orders outside the venue.

Session-bound ordering

Bilingual by default

Guests and staff switch between English and Georgian without duplicating menus or workflows.

EN / KA

Kitchen coordination

Every ticket carries its table, items, timing, and status through a shared service queue.

Pending → Preparing → Ready

Accurate table checkout

Combine table orders and service charges into one clear bill before staff close the session.

No payment processing

Business-day revenue

Start and finish the shift on your schedule. Revenue stays attached to the real service day after midnight.

Shift-based reporting

Your venue, not ours

Your colors, menu language, categories, and dishes flow into the guest experience from one workspace.

Runtime branding

05 / Common questions

Clear before you commit.

01Does Sufra take guest payments?

No. Sufra calculates the table bill and coordinates service. Your venue keeps its existing cash or card process.

02What does the ₾500 setup include?

Venue configuration, menu import, table QR codes, staff access, onboarding for the owner/floor/kitchen teams, and Supabase project setup under your restaurant’s name.

03What does the ₾215 subscription include?

Your first month is free. After that, ₾215/month covers Sufra, your Supabase setup and monitoring, and the database hosting plan under your name. Cancel before the next billing period.

04How does the 7-day guarantee work?

If Sufra is not right for your venue, cancel within seven days of setup and we will refund the full ₾500 setup fee.

05Do we need special hardware?

No. Guests use their phones; staff can use existing phones, tablets, laptops, or kitchen displays.

06Is each restaurant's data separate?

Yes. Your database is set up under your name, venue data is tenant-isolated, and table ordering is restricted to active secure sessions.
